Modern men's outdoor coats prioritize advanced weather protection. Water-resistant membranes like Gore-Tex block rain and snow while maintaining breathability, crucial during high-intensity activities like hiking. Insulation varies with intended use—down offers lightweight warmth for sub-zero trekking, whereas synthetic fills perform better when wet. Look for articulated elbows and adjustable cuffs that enhance mobility without compromising heat retention. Brands like The North Face and Patagonia reinforce stress points with double-stitching for tear resistance.
Beyond technical specs, design versatility matters. Transitional parkas work equally well on mountain trails and city streets, with neutral colors like charcoal or olive suiting diverse environments. Features like removable hoods, zippered vents, and multiple pockets—including secure internal compartments for essentials—boost practicality. Slim-fit insulated shells provide streamlined warmth without bulk, while longer expedition parkas offer superior coverage.
Care extends your coat's lifespan. Regularly reapply DWR treatments to maintain water resistance, and follow manufacturer cleaning instructions—especially for down insulation. Store loosely hung in cool, dry spaces to preserve loft.
